>> during several tests with piuparts in sid I noticed spurious and
>> unreproducible errors while processing libc-bin triggers.
>> Often apt-get just exits with an error code (but no error message
>> at all) after processing the triggers.
>> A few times I also get an error message about an uncaught exception.
>> These failures usually go away after rerunning the test.
>>
>> >From the attached log (scroll to the bottom...):
>>
>>   Processing triggers for libc-bin (2.24-14) ...
>>   terminate called after throwing an instance of 'std::logic_error'
>>     what():  basic_string::_M_construct null not valid
> 
> What make you think it's an issue in libc-bin? The trigger processing
> code just does:
> 
> if [ "$1" = "triggered" ] || [ "$1" = "configure" ]; then
>   ldconfig || ldconfig --verbose
>   exit 0
> fi
> 
> And there is no C++ code in ldconfig. Moreover even if ldconfig fails
> the error is ignored and the install should not stop.

OK, that probably leaves dpkg (no C++ either) and apt-get as the call
chain to the trigger processing ... adding apt@ to the loop.
#871275 could be a candidate, i.e. a g++7 rebuild might fix it.

I reran the test where I attached the logfile yesterday repeatedly for
100 times with no failure. But I could probably dig out a dozen of
similar failures from other piuparts tests. (These failures will be
retried frequently, so will eventually succeed.)

If there is some way to get more debug output for this problem, I could
enable that globally in my piuparts instance.
